About The Position

The Implementation Partner leads high‑visibility client rollouts and major program launches. This role packages, executes, and tracks new initiatives while serving as a key connector between Client Managers, Field Support, and senior leadership. You will manage complex, high‑touch projects, coordinate cross‑functional efforts, support client communications, and drive successful program implementation from planning through completion.

Responsibilities

  • Manage new client rollouts and program changes for high‑touch, high‑visibility accounts.
  • Track project deliverables, timelines, risks, and milestones to ensure on‑time execution.
  • Identify and escalate issues such as delays, service gaps, or pricing concerns.
  • Lead weekly status calls and facilitate daily escalation meetings as needed.
  • Communicate client expectations to Field Support and collaborate on solutions.
  • Determine internal resource needs and maintain alignment across teams.
  • Provide project status reports to Client Managers and Canteen One leadership.
  • Communicate directly with client contacts regarding updates, delays, issues, and questions.
  • Maintain accurate project schedules, risk logs, and progress tracking.
  • Prepare executive‑level summaries outlining timelines, barriers, and next steps.
  • Track completion percentages, metrics, and project performance.
  • Gather information from multiple platforms and prepare polished presentations.
  • Present updates via phone, webinar, and in‑person meetings.
  • Run reports to validate account setup and data accuracy.
  • Create and manage project entries within required systems.
  • Support cross‑departmental special projects.
  • Troubleshoot issues and provide guidance to team members.
  • Train new Implementation Coordinators and Specialists.
  • Deliver high‑quality project execution and timely responses to internal and external clients.
  • Maintain knowledge of vending, markets, pantry, and OCS trends.
  • Keep tracking platforms consistently updated.
  • Escalate concerns promptly to Client Managers and Vendor Team leads.
